What It Is

This is a replacement mandrel (spindle assembly) for the cutting deck of select Poulan Pro, Husqvarna, and Craftsman lawn tractors. It houses the blade and bearing, transferring power from the belt to spin the blade for cutting grass.

Fitment & Compatibility

  • Deck size: Fits 42-inch cutting decks (verify your deck is exactly 42").
  • Models: Direct replacement for OEM part numbers 130794, 128774, 137646, and 137645. Commonly used on Poulan Pro, Husqvarna, and Craftsman models with 42" decks from the early 2000s to present.
  • Check before buying: Measure the distance between mounting bolt holes (typically 4.0" center-to-center) and the pulley diameter (usually 3.0" or 3.5"). Confirm your existing pulley is removable/reusable β€” this mandrel comes without a pulley.
  • OEM vs aftermarket: This is an OEM Poulan part, not a generic aftermarket, so fitment and bearing quality are consistent with factory specs.

Key Things to Know

  • Installation difficulty: Moderate. You’ll need a socket set, jack/stands to lift the mower, and a puller to remove the old mandrel if it’s seized. Expect 30-60 minutes per mandrel.
  • Common gotcha: The mandrel does not include the pulley, blade, or hardware. Reuse your existing pulley and blade bolts β€” replace if worn.
  • Durability: OEM bearings are sealed and greased; they typically last 2-3 seasons under normal residential use. If you mow heavy or wet grass, inspect annually.
  • Wobble check: After installation, spin the blade by hand. Any wobble means the shaft is bent or the bearing is seated wrong β€” do not run the mower.
